Smartphone Prices Soar in 2026: Buyers Face Thinner Discounts, Higher Costs

  • Smartphone buyers in 2026 face thinner discounts and higher prices, a trend expected to continue until April due to rising costs.
  • Average smartphone prices have climbed 5-21% since mid-November, with the sub-Rs 20,000 segment being the hardest hit.
  • Samsung, Vivo, and Nothing have already raised prices on various models; Samsung's Galaxy A-series and F-series saw hikes of Rs 1,000-Rs 2,000.
  • Samsung also reduced promotional offers on premium devices like Galaxy S25 FE, S25, Fold & Flip 7, effectively increasing their cost by Rs 5,000.
  • Rising component costs, currency volatility, and tighter chipset availability are cited as primary reasons for these price adjustments across brands including Apple and Oppo.

Why It Matters: Smartphone prices are rising across brands due to increased component costs and reduced discounts, impacting buyers.
